What Key Features Make Cookware Durable and Long-Lasting?

The best cookware for life incorporates several key features that enhance durability and longevity.

  • Material Quality: High-quality materials such as stainless steel, cast iron, and hard-anodized aluminum are essential for durability. These materials resist warping, scratching, and corrosion, ensuring that cookware remains functional and visually appealing over time.
  • Non-Stick Coating: A robust non-stick coating can significantly extend the life of cookware by preventing food from sticking and making cleanup easier. Durable non-stick surfaces made from ceramic or reinforced coatings are less prone to chipping and scratching, maintaining their performance longer.
  • Construction and Thickness: Cookware that features heavy-gauge construction or thicker materials distributes heat evenly and resists warping. This construction ensures that the cookware can withstand high temperatures without compromising its integrity.
  • Handle Design and Materials: Sturdy, heat-resistant handles made from materials like stainless steel or silicone contribute to the overall durability of cookware. Well-designed handles also ensure a secure grip, reducing the risk of accidents or damage during cooking.
  • Compatibility with Heat Sources: Cookware that is compatible with multiple heat sources, including induction, gas, and electric stoves, increases versatility and longevity. This adaptability allows users to utilize the cookware in various settings without the need for replacements due to incompatibility.
  • Maintenance and Care Requirements: Cookware that requires minimal special care, such as being dishwasher-safe or easy to hand wash, encourages regular use and upkeep. Durable cookware that can withstand frequent cleaning without degrading helps ensure a longer lifespan.

What Types of Cookware Are Best for Lifelong Use?

The best cookware for lifelong use combines durability, versatility, and safety.

  • Stainless Steel: Stainless steel cookware is renowned for its durability and resistance to rust, corrosion, and staining. It often features a non-reactive surface, making it ideal for cooking acidic foods without altering their flavor.
  • Cast Iron: Cast iron cookware is celebrated for its excellent heat retention and even cooking. With proper care, it can last for generations, developing a natural non-stick surface over time.
  • Ceramic Coated: Ceramic coated cookware offers a non-toxic, non-stick cooking surface that is free from harmful chemicals like PFOA and PTFE. It’s lightweight and easy to clean, making it a popular choice for everyday cooking.
  • Carbon Steel: Similar to cast iron, carbon steel cookware is extremely durable and great for high-heat cooking. It becomes naturally non-stick with seasoning and is commonly used in professional kitchens for its heat conductivity.
  • Hard-Anodized Aluminum: Hard-anodized aluminum cookware is known for its strength and resistance to scratching and warping. It heats evenly and is often designed to be non-stick without the use of traditional coatings, providing a safer option for cooking.

Are Non-Stick Cookware Options Reliable for Long-Term Use?

The reliability of non-stick cookware options for long-term use can vary significantly based on materials and maintenance.

  • Teflon-Coated Cookware: Teflon is a popular non-stick coating known for its excellent food release properties. However, it can degrade over time, especially if overheated, leading to scratches and potential health concerns if ingested.
  • Ceramic Non-Stick Cookware: Ceramic coatings are considered safer and free from toxic chemicals found in some traditional non-stick options. They offer decent non-stick properties but may wear down faster than Teflon when exposed to high heat or metal utensils.
  • Anodized Aluminum Cookware: This type is both non-stick and durable, providing a surface that resists scratching. It combines the benefits of non-stick with the strength of aluminum, making it a reliable choice for long-term cooking, though it may require careful maintenance to keep the coating intact.
  • Cast Iron Cookware: While not traditionally classified as non-stick, well-seasoned cast iron can provide a natural non-stick surface. It is incredibly durable and can last for generations, requiring regular seasoning and care to maintain its non-stick properties.
  • Stainless Steel Cookware: Though not non-stick in the traditional sense, stainless steel can offer a degree of food release when properly preheated and used with sufficient oil. It is extremely durable and resistant to scratches, making it a reliable long-term investment.

What Should You Consider When Selecting Cookware for Longevity?

When selecting cookware for longevity, several factors should be considered to ensure you choose the best cookware for life.

  • Material: The material of cookware significantly affects its durability and heat retention. Options like stainless steel and cast iron are known for their longevity, while non-stick materials may need to be replaced more frequently due to wear and tear.
  • Construction: Look for cookware with sturdy construction, such as multi-layered or heavy gauge designs, which can withstand high temperatures and resist warping over time. Quality construction helps maintain even heating and prevents hot spots that can damage the cookware.
  • Maintenance: Consider how much maintenance the cookware requires to maintain its appearance and performance. Some materials, like cast iron, require seasoning, while others, such as stainless steel, may need regular polishing to keep them looking new.
  • Compatibility with Heat Sources: Ensure that the cookware is compatible with your heat sources, such as induction, gas, or electric stoves. Cookware that can be used on multiple types of stoves will offer versatility and longevity in various cooking environments.
  • Warranty: A good warranty can be a sign of a manufacturer’s confidence in their product’s longevity. Cookware that comes with a lifetime warranty or a long-term guarantee often indicates that it is built to last.
  • Ease of Cleaning: Consider how easy the cookware is to clean, as some materials can be more prone to staining or require special cleaning methods. Cookware that is dishwasher safe or has non-stick features may offer added convenience and longevity.
  • Weight: The weight of the cookware can influence its durability; heavier pots and pans often provide better heat retention and distribution. However, they should also be manageable for everyday use to avoid strain during cooking.

How Do Good Handles and Lids Affect Cookware Selection?

Good handles and lids are crucial factors to consider when selecting cookware for a lifetime of use.

  • Handle Design: The design of the handle impacts comfort and safety during cooking. Ergonomically designed handles provide a secure grip and prevent slipping, while heat-resistant materials ensure that they remain cool to the touch, reducing the risk of burns.
  • Handle Material: The material used for the handle can greatly influence durability and heat conduction. Stainless steel handles are sturdy and often riveted for extra strength, while silicone-coated handles offer a non-slip grip and are designed to withstand high temperatures without transferring heat.
  • Lid Fit: A well-fitting lid is essential for effective cooking, as it helps to retain moisture and heat. Lids that fit snugly prevent steam from escaping, which is particularly important for simmering and braising, ensuring that food cooks evenly and retains its flavors.
  • Lid Material: The material of the lid can affect visibility and heat retention. Glass lids allow for easy monitoring of food without lifting the lid, while metal lids may provide better heat retention but can obscure visibility. Additionally, some lids come with integrated steam vents to release excess pressure safely.
  • Weight of the Cookware: The weight of the cookware itself can impact handling and maneuverability. Heavier pots and pans tend to provide better heat retention and distribution, while lighter options may be easier to lift and handle, especially with children or those with limited strength.

What Care and Maintenance Tips Can Extend the Life of Your Cookware?

To extend the life of your cookware, consider the following care and maintenance tips:

  • Use Appropriate Utensils: Always opt for wooden, silicone, or plastic utensils instead of metal ones to avoid scratching non-stick surfaces or damaging coatings.
  • Avoid High Heat: Cooking on high heat can warp or damage cookware over time; use medium or low heat for better longevity.
  • Hand Wash When Possible: While many cookware pieces are labeled as dishwasher safe, hand washing with mild soap helps preserve the finish and prevents wear from harsh detergents.
  • Store Carefully: Use pot protectors or stack cookware with soft materials in between to prevent scratching and dings when storing.
  • Use the Right Cookware for the Right Cooking Method: Match your cookware material to the cooking method, such as using cast iron for searing and non-stick for delicate foods, to enhance performance and durability.
  • Regularly Check for Wear and Tear: Inspect your cookware periodically for signs of damage such as chips, cracks, or warping, and replace items that are compromised for safety and performance.
  • Seasoning Cast Iron: For cast iron cookware, regularly seasoning it with oil helps maintain its non-stick properties and prevents rust.
  • Follow Manufacturer Instructions: Always adhere to the specific care guidelines provided by the manufacturer to ensure you are using and maintaining your cookware correctly.
